London: Philip Allan & Co., Ltd, 1926. First Edition. Hardcover. Very Good. London, Philip Allan & Co., Ltd., 1926. Octavo, xii, 326 pages with 2 maps, and 28 illustrations plus 20 pages of plates (from drawings and photographs by the author). Burgundy cloth lettered in gilt on the spine; covers very slightly bumped and marked; edges a little foxed, with a small stain to the top edge; occasional light foxing internally; an excellent copy. Foreword by Fridtjof Nansen.

About Michael Treloar Antiquarian Booksellers
The business was established in Adelaide in March 1976 and is a longstanding member of the Australian and New Zealand Association of Antiquarian Booksellers (ANZAAB) and the Australian Antique Dealers Association (AADA). A large out-of-print and antiquarian stock is maintained at our retail outlet in the centre of Adelaide; mail-order catalogues of our specializations are issued and a representative selection of our stock is online.
